Simple 3-step process

  1. 01

    Download CommBank Savings PDF

    Log in to NetBank → Accounts → Statements → Select account and date range → Download as PDF.

  2. 02

    Upload to MintConvert

    Drag and drop your Commonwealth Bank Savings Account PDF. All pages processed in one pass.

  3. 03

    Download .CSV

    Clean FRESHBOOKS in under 30 seconds AUD amounts preserved, dates normalised.

Q.What is the Australia fiscal year for Savings Account reconciliation?

Australia fiscal year: July 1 – June 30. In Australia, bank statements support BAS (Business Activity Statement) lodgement with the ATO, GST reconciliation, and annual income tax returns.

Q.Which accounting software is compatible with the Commonwealth Bank Savings Account FRESHBOOKS output?

The FRESHBOOKS output is compatible with Xero, MYOB, QuickBooks Online, Reckon. In FreshBooks: Accounting → Bank Accounts → your account → Import Transactions. Upload the CSV Date, Description, and Amount columns are auto-detected.
